The overview below groups typical Tin Siding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Goodlettsville, TN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Basic Tin Siding Repair - Repair costs typically range from $200 to $800 for minor fixes such as patching small holes or dents in tin siding. Larger or more complex repairs may increase the cost.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ific needs.
Partial Replacement Costs - Replacing sections of tin siding gener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on the size of the area and material quality. This includes removal of damaged panels and installation of new siding sections.
Full Siding Replacement - Complete replacement of tin siding can range from $4,000 to $10,000 or more, influenced by the size of the property and the type of siding chosen. Contractors can assess the scope to give precise pricing estimates.
Additional Costs and Factors - Factors such as surface preparation, removal of old siding, and local labor rates can affect overall costs. It’s advisable to contact local service providers for tailored quotes based on specific project details.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es tin siding to need repairs? Tin siding may require repairs due to weather damage, rust, corrosion, or physical impacts that cause dents or leaks.
How can I tell if my tin siding needs repair? Signs include visible rust, holes, warping, or water stains on interior walls indicating potential damage.
What types of repairs are available for tin siding? Repairs can include patching holes, replacing damaged panels, rust treatment, and sealing to prevent future issues.
Is it better to repair or replace tin siding? A local professional can assess the extent of damage to recommend whether repair or replacement is most appropriate.
How long do tin siding repairs typically last? The longevity depends on the repair quality and ongoing maintenance, with proper repairs lasting several years.
